Carmen DeFalco and Mike North break down the NBA Play-In and Playoffs, talk with Luke Pergande of Prop Swap, look at the NFL Draft, and talk with Jim Miller of Hawthorne Racecourse and give their best plays.
Carmen DeFalco and Mike North entertaining you and givng you winning bets. They start the show by taking an in depth look at The Masters. They get into the NFL going to Brazil and being behind a pay wall. Luke Pergande from PropSwap joins the show to... more
Carmen and Mike North with the sports betting insight you'd pay for! They celebrate MLB rolling. They break down Caitlin Clark and the Women's Final Four. Next Luke Pergande joins the show and they talk about the movement on tickets in the NCAA Mens ... more
Carmen DeFalco and Mike North talking sports betting across the sports world. So much going on and the guys start by talking about all the action in March Madness ahead of Sweet 16 weekend. Cub and White Sox are underway! Luke Pergande from PropSwap ... more
